Job Summary

This is an exciting opportunity for a Health Innovation Technician to set up, equip and run a Health Maker Space at the 3M Buckley Innovation Centre (3M BIC) that will then transition to a new Health and Wellbeing Innovation Centre in the second building on the National Health Innovation Campus in 2025.

The successful candidate will demonstrate a range of health innovation technologies to regional businesses interested in tech adoption and to support businesses with innovation projects.

The post holder will have knowledge and experience of the technologies driving innovation in the health and wellbeing sectors, from a range of fields, including medical devices, diagnostics and/or digital health. You will have awareness of the wider health sciences landscape and experience of working with entrepreneurial individuals and opportunities.

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Set up and run an interim Health Innovation Maker Space (HIMS) at the 3M BIC, which will then transfer to the new Health & Wellbeing Innovation Centre, including commissioning equipment, software, and consumables.
  • Work closely with the several partners, including the University of Huddersfield, Health Innovation Yorkshire & Humber (formerly YH AHSN), Mid Yorkshire Teaching NHS Trust and other stakeholders to deliver a portfolio of technology adoption projects that will support the health and wellbeing sectors and drive innovation in healthcare.
  • Collaborate with entrepreneurs and business clients on health innovation technologies, such as:
    • AR/VR visualisation systems
    • Data analytics in health and MedTech
    • Proof of concept development
    • Electronics, software, and AI applications
    • Additive manufacturing
    • CAD software
  • Supervise the operational aspects of HIMS, ensuring safe and effective use of specialist equipment by members, businesses, and staff.
  • Oversee operation, maintenance, and safety of technologies within the Health & Wellbeing Innovation Centre/HIMS.
  • Collaborate with business engagement colleagues, academics, and stakeholders to deliver activities on time and within budget.
  • Identify opportunities to utilise broader University facilities.
  • Provide training and practical applications for the equipment and technologies, designing demonstrations and workshops for client organisations.
  • Represent the 3M BIC and the Health & Wellbeing Innovation Centre, once opened, at events, including tours to engage prospective members and clients.
  • Organise timely procurement of goods/materials and monitor budgetary requirements.
  • Adhere to policies on health & safety, data protection, and IT usage, offering advice to colleagues, clients, and stakeholders.
